NAYRC:
www.youngriders.org
NAYRC began in 1974 as an Eventing challenge
between the United States and Canada.
A Dressage Championship was added in 1981, and Show
Jumping was added in 1982. The first complete NAYRC
was held in British Columbia, Canada in 1982.
The NAYRC was first held at Tempel Farms in 1985.
The 2006 Championships marks the 17th time
Tempel Farms has hosted the event.

Badminton:
www.badminton-horse.co.uk
It was the 10th Duke of Beaufort - Master - whose idea
it was to hold an event in his Gloucestershire Park in order that
British riders could train for future international events.
The first event was held in 1949.
Burghley:
www.burghley-horse.co.uk
It was in 1961 that the Marquess of Exeter, on hearing
that the autumn three-day event at Harewood
could no longer be held, invited the British Horse
Society to transfer the event to his estate.
In its second year, 1962, Burghley ran the FEI.'s European
Championship and this was the beginning
of a remarkable record. No other international horse
trials site has staged as many Championships, a record ten
in all including the first World Championship in 1966.
